export interface OnlineKernelELMOptions {
kernel: {
type: 'rbf' | 'polynomial' | 'linear';
gamma?: number;
degree?: number;
coef0?: number;
};
ridgeLambda?: number;
categories: string[];
windowSize?: number;
decayFactor?: number;
landmarkStrategy?: 'uniform' | 'random' | 'adaptive';
maxLandmarks?: number;
}
export interface OnlineKernelELMResult {
label: string;
prob: number;
}
/**
* Online Kernel ELM for real-time learning from streaming data
* Features:
* - Incremental kernel matrix updates
* - Sliding window with forgetting
* - Adaptive landmark selection
* - Real-time prediction
*/
export declare class OnlineKernelELM {
private kernelType;
private kernelParams;
private categories;
private ridgeLambda;
private windowSize;
private decayFactor;
private maxLandmarks;
private landmarks;
private landmarkIndices;
private samples;
private labels;
private sampleWeights;
private onlineRidge;
private kernelMatrix;
private kernelMatrixInv;
private trained;
constructor(options: OnlineKernelELMOptions);
/**
* Initial training with batch data
*/
fit(X: number[][], y: number[] | number[][]): void;
/**
* Incremental update with new sample
*/
update(x: number[], y: number | number[]): void;
/**
* Predict with online model
*/
predict(x: number[] | number[][], topK?: number): OnlineKernelELMResult[];
/**
* Select landmarks from data
*/
private _selectLandmarks;
/**
* Compute kernel features for a sample
*/
private _computeKernelFeatures;
/**
* Compute kernel between two vectors
*/
private _kernel;
private _dot;
private _squaredDistance;
private _computeKernelMatrix;
private _updateLandmarksAdaptive;
private _toOneHot;
private _softmax;
private _argmax;
get landmarkStrategy(): 'uniform' | 'random' | 'adaptive';
}
